From: | Bruce Momjian <pgman(at)candle(dot)pha(dot)pa(dot)us> |
---|---|
To: |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us> |
Cc: | Joe Conway <mail(at)joeconway(dot)com>, pgsql-patches(at)postgresql(dot)org |
Subject: | Re: anonymous composite types for Table Functions (aka SRFs) |
Date: | 2002-08-05 00:26:44 |
Message-ID: | 200208050026.g750Qis16402@candle.pha.pa.us |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-hackers pgsql-patches |
Tom Lane wrote:
> Bruce Momjian <pgman(at)candle(dot)pha(dot)pa(dot)us> writes:
> > Again, a patch is attached that clearly needs fixing. I should have
> > tested this more, but I am heading out now and wanted to get it in
> > before more code drifted.
>
> Would you mind backing it out, instead? I've got major merge problems
> now because I wasn't expecting that to be applied yet (it's still
> completely unreviewed AFAIK).
I can back it out, but it may cause the same problems when I try to
apply it later. It was submitted July 28, added to the patch queue
August 1, and applied today, August 4. I don't remember anyone saying
they wanted to review it. It is an extension to an earlier patch.
If we back it out and delay it more, won't the patch become even harder
to apply? Let me know. (It was actually your DROP COLUMN commit that
made it hard to apply yesterday.)
One trick I use for patch problems is this: If a patch doesn't apply,
and it is too hard to manually merge, I generate a diff via CVS of the
last change to the file, save it, reverse out that diff, then apply the
rejected part of the new patch, _then_ apply the CVS diff I generated.
In many cases, the rejections of that last CVS patch _will_ be able to
be manually applied, i.e. if a patch changes 100 lines, but a previous
patch changed 3 lines, you can back out the 3-line change, apply the
100-line change, then manually patch in the 3-line change based on the
new contents of the file.
Let me know what you want me to do.
--
Bruce Momjian | http://candle.pha.pa.us
pgman(at)candle(dot)pha(dot)pa(dot)us | (610) 853-3000
+ If your life is a hard drive, | 830 Blythe Avenue
+ Christ can be your backup. | Drexel Hill, Pennsylvania 19026
From | Date | Subject | |
---|---|---|---|
Next Message | Tom Lane | 2002-08-05 00:41:37 | Re: anonymous composite types for Table Functions (aka SRFs) |
Previous Message | Joe Conway | 2002-08-04 23:27:35 | Re: Planned simplification of catalog index updates |
From | Date | Subject | |
---|---|---|---|
Next Message | Tom Lane | 2002-08-05 00:41:37 | Re: anonymous composite types for Table Functions (aka SRFs) |
Previous Message | Joe Conway | 2002-08-04 21:45:29 | Re: anonymous composite types for Table Functions (aka |